| 1.2.Pin Definitions | |||||
| surface 1 Module pin definitions | |||||
| serial number | Pin Definitions | IO type | Function | ||
| 1 | SPK+ | O | Speaker connector positive terminal | ||
| 2 | SPK- | O | speaker connector negative terminal | ||
| 3 | MIC- | I | Microphone input | ||
| 4 | MIC+ | I | Microphone input | ||
| 5 | RX | I | Module serial portRX, 5V Level | ||
| 6 | TX | O | Module serial portTX, 5V Level | ||
| 7 | GND | P | power ground | ||
| 8 | VIN | P | Power input | ||
| 2 Module programming port pin definitions | |||||
| P1-2 | PA2 | I | Programming I/O ports | ||
| P1-2 | GND | P | Programming port power ground | ||
| P1-1 | VCC | P | Programming port power input | ||
| Note: P indicates power pin, I/O indicates input/output pin, I is the input pin | |||||
| 1.3 Electrical parameters | |||||
| Electrical parameters | describe | Minimum value | Maximum value | unit | |
| Ts | Storage temperature | -20 | 85 | ºC | |
| VCC | Power input | 2 | 5.5 | V | |
| 1.4Working conditions | |||||
| parameter | describe | Minimum value | Typical value | Maximum value | |
| Ta | Operating temperature | -20 | 20 | 85 | |
| VCC | Operating voltage | 3 | 5 | 5.5 | |
| Ia | Peak operating current (8 Ω1W (Depending on the power amplifier and speaker power) | 100 | 350 | ||
| Ib | Standby operating current | 13 | 15 | ||
| 2.Layout principles | |||||
| The distance between the microphone and the module's audio input should be as short as possible. | |||||
| The microphone to module audio input wiring should avoid high-frequency pulse signals or high voltage from other external devices as much as possible. | |||||
| The distance from the module's audio output to the external speaker should be as short as possible. | |||||
